Q: Is 11,437,622 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,437,622 is a composite number.

Why is 11,437,622 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,437,622 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 59 61 118 122 227 413 427 454 826 854 1,589 3,178 3,599 7,198 13,393 13,847 25,193 26,786 27,694 50,386 93,751 96,929 187,502 193,858 816,973 1,633,946 5,718,811 and 11,437,622, with no remainder.

Since 11,437,622 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,437,622, it is a composite number.
